The Adriatic region, with its stunning coastlines and rich cultural heritage, is not only a paradise for sun-seekers but also a haven for food enthusiasts. While the savory dishes of the Adriatic cuisine often steal the spotlight, the region is also home to a delectable array of sweets that deserve recognition and advocacy. Adriatic sweets are a delightful fusion of flavors and traditions influenced by the diverse cultures that have inhabited the region over the centuries. From Italian-inspired gelato to Turkish-influenced baklava, the sweet treats of the Adriatic showcase a harmonious blend of ingredients and techniques that have been passed down through generations. One iconic Adriatic sweet that deserves special mention is fritule, small fried dough balls reminiscent of mini donuts, often flavored with citrus zest and brandy. These bite-sized delights are popular throughout the Adriatic coast and are a staple at festivals and celebrations. Another must-try sweet is rozata, a creamy caramel custard dessert that originated in the Croatian region of Dalmatia. With its velvety texture and delicate flavor, rozata is a beloved dessert that perfectly captures the essence of Adriatic cuisine.
